Movie News: The Bang Bang Club opens 22 July



The Bang Bang Club opens on 22 July.
 The Bang Bang Club, a South African based movie, will soon hit movie theaters and features a cast of local as well as international acts. The Bang Bang Club was the name given to four young photographer - Greg Marinovich (Ryan Phillippe), Kevin Carter (Taylor Kitsch), Ken Oosterbroek (Frank Rautenbach) and Joao Silva (Neels Van Jaarsveld) - in South Africa. The film tells the remarkable and sometimes harrowing story of these young men – and the extraordinary extremes they went to in order to capture their pictures. Robin (Malin Akerman) is their photo-editor, who looked out for them, protected them and made sure their photographs were seen across the world.

Based on the book by Marinovich and Silva, The Bang Bang Club tells the true story of these four young men, recounting their relationships with each other and the stresses, tensions and moral dilemmas of working in situations of extreme violence, pain and suffering. It is also the story of the final demise of apartheid and the birth of a new South Africa.

The Bang Bang Club opens on 22 July and more famous local actors featured in the movie include Lika van den Bergh and Darren Kelfkens.
